Output 20aef4f5640d5e27a207f99d03c840681e8621e5d916be89ef37d6f599ac7b2e:1

value
589696
script pubkey
OP_0 OP_PUSHBYTES_20 2c9379808609af3c21f1cfbb473cccd3b29aba6a
address
ltc1q9jfhnqyxpxhncg03e7a5w0xv6wef4wn2yra45f
transaction
20aef4f5640d5e27a207f99d03c840681e8621e5d916be89ef37d6f599ac7b2e
spent
true